The Kano State Fire Service says it rescued 37-year-old Saifillahi Rabiu, who allegedly attempted to commit suicide over a failed deal.

The Public Relations Officer of the Service, Alhaji Saminu Abdullahi, disclosed this in a statement to newsmen on Thursday in Kano.

He said the incident happened on Thursday morning at State Road, Tarauni Local Government Area of Kano.

โ€œWe received a distress call at about 10:07 a.m. from the Ministry of Works and Housing, Kano State, about a suicide attempt by hanging on a tree.

โ€œOn receiving the information, we quickly sent our fire fighting vehicle to the scene at 10:10 a.m,โ€ he stated.

Abdullahi stated that Rabiu, a resident of Semegu Quarters, attempted to hang himself over his inability to refund N2 million to those he tried to assist in obtaining a travel visa.

โ€œDuring interrogation, we gathered that Rabiu connected some people to those that process travel visas to foreign countries, which was successful.

โ€œThose he tried to help, however, rejected the visa, saying it was not the type they paid for and demanded a refund of their money already paid to the processors.

โ€œWe reliably gathered that he was able to raise half a million naira only.

โ€œBut pressure and threats from the people he wanted to assist made him try to take his own life,โ€ the PRO added.

He added that Rabiu was rescued alive and handed over to Zaharaddini of Farm Centre Police Division.
